A leading creative organisation in Greater London is looking for a Studio Assistant/PA to support daily operations and manage the Director's diary. Responsibilities include coordinating schedules, assisting with bookkeeping tasks, and maintaining the studio environment.
The ideal candidate should have prior experience in administrative support, strong organizational skills, and proficiency in Microsoft Office. This role offers a competitive salary, opportunities for personal growth, and a welcoming team culture within a creative workspace.

How to prepare for a job interview at Jobster
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you’re familiar with the company’s creative projects and values. Research their recent work and think about how your skills can contribute to their goals. This shows genuine interest and helps you stand out.
✨Show Off Your Organisational Skills
Since the role involves managing schedules and maintaining the studio environment, be ready to discuss your organisational strategies.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ed multiple tasks or projects in the past, highlighting your attention to detail.
✨Brush Up on Microsoft Office
Proficiency in Microsoft Office is key for this position. Make sure you’re comfortable with Word, Excel, and PowerPoint. You might even want to prepare a quick example of how you’ve used these tools effectively in previous roles.
✨Be Yourself and Fit In
This role is within a creative workspace, so let your personality shine through! Be friendly and approachable during the interview. Show that you’re not just a fit for the job, but also for the team culture. A positive attitude goes a long way!
